Northern Ontario Business is now accepting nominations for the 28th annual Northern Ontario Business Awards (NOBA). File photo.
In a fiercely competitive market, winning an NOBA sets a company apart as a leader. Submit a nomination for either yourself, or someone you know. NOBA winners are profiled in a video documentary, and a special high-gloss magazine that is distributed at the event and to more than 49,000 business leaders across the region.

New this year, you can now nominate online at www.noba.ca. The deadline for submissions is Monday, May 12, 2014. Self-nominations are encouraged.

Nominations are being accepted in the following categories:
-Company of the Year (1-15 Employees)
-Entrepreneurial Community of the Year
-Company of the Year (16-50 Employees)
-First Nations Business Award of Excellence
-Company of the Year (51+ Employees)
-Innovation
-Entrepreneur of the Year
-Export
-Young Entrepreneur of the Year

“The Northern Ontario Business Awards are an excellent opportunity to showcase the business successes and entrepreneurial spirit in our northern communities,” said Debbie Amaroso, Mayor, Sault Ste. Marie.

“If you know of a business or individual who has contributed to Northern Ontario’s diverse and innovative business economy, I encourage you to submit a nomination form and join us for the celebrations.”

“NOBA celebrates everything that is courageous, challenging and rewarding about doing business in Northern Ontario,” said Patricia Mills, Publisher, Northern Ontario Business.

“It is a gathering place for the north's most influential leaders and a jumping off point for many to form partnerships, find mentors and look for new opportunities."

The awards gala is widely regarded as Northern Ontario’s largest gathering of movers and shakers — the perfect venue for 500-plus delegates to network and connect business-to-business.

This year’s gala returns to Sault Ste. Marie on Sept. 25, 2014. Register online at www.noba.ca.
